I was starting to get worried with how long Mushu was brumating but today he/she is up and about. I was prepared for brumation but didn't think it would last as long as it did almost 5 months. Does anyone else find that time odd. My other beardies never brumated for that long.

Sounds good I would just keep an eye on her and keep her hydrated and and as long as shes eating basking and pooping and not losing weight she should be ok --- make sure your UVB is not expired
